DESCRIPTION:Anisotropic Janus colloids are emerging building blocks for pr
 ogrammable self-assembly of materials. So far\, experimental studies on th
 e self-assembly of Janus particles have focused on the behavior of small c
 lusters formed in dilute suspensions\, mainly due to the scarcity of the a
 vailable colloids. Here\, we demonstrate a simple\, yet versatile method y
 ielding monodisperse colloids that possess anisotropy in both shape and ch
 emistry. We observe that these particles exhibit hierarchical self-assembl
 y: they first form inverse cylindrical "micelles"\, which subsequently sta
 ck into highly ordered lanes and ultimately form macroscopic structures. C
 omputer simulations shine further light on the observed structures.
